/// Build the support map from the given phragmen result.
pub fn build_support_map<Balance, AccountId, FS, C>(
elected_stashes: &Vec<AccountId>,
assignments: &Vec<(AccountId, Vec<PhragmenAssignment<AccountId>>)>,
stake_of: FS,
assume_self_vote: bool,
) -> SupportMap<AccountId> where
AccountId: Default + Ord + Member,
Balance: Default + Copy + SimpleArithmetic,
C: Convert<Balance, u64> + Convert<u128, Balance>,
for<'r> FS: Fn(&'r AccountId) -> Balance,
{
let to_votes = |b: Balance| <C as Convert<Balance, u64>>::convert(b) as ExtendedBalance;
// Initialize the support of each candidate.
let mut supports = <SupportMap<AccountId>>::new();
elected_stashes
.iter()
.map(|e| (e, if assume_self_vote { to_votes(stake_of(e)) } else { Zero::zero() } ))
.for_each(|(e, s)| {
let item = Support { own: s, total: s, ..Default::default() };
supports.insert(e.clone(), item);
});
// build support struct.
for (n, assignment) in assignments.iter() {
for (c, per_thing) in assignment.iter() {
let nominator_stake = to_votes(stake_of(n));
// AUDIT: it is crucially important for the `Mul` implementation of all
// per-things to be sound.
let other_stake = *per_thing * nominator_stake;
if let Some(support) = supports.get_mut(c) {
// For an astronomically rich validator with more astronomically rich
// set of nominators, this might saturate.
support.total = support.total.saturating_add(other_stake);
support.others.push((n.clone(), other_stake));
}
}
}
supports
}
